Interactions with other patient drugs, OTC or herbal Lab value alterations caused by medicine
medicines (ask patient specifically) Evaluate renal and hepatic function, CBC, serum potassium, and
None for this patient bleeding times prior to and routinely during therapy, May cause
positive direct Coombs' test result, May cause ↑ BUN, creatinine, AST,
ALT, serum bilirubin, alkaline phosphatase, and LDH, May cause
leukopenia and neutropenia, especially with prolonged therapy or
hepatic impairment, May cause prolonged prothrombin and partial
thromboplastin time, Piperacillin may cause ↑ serum sodium and ↓
serum potassium concentrations, Piperacillin/tazobactam may also
cause ↓ hemoglobin and hematocrit and thrombocytopenia,
eosinophilia, leukopenia, and neutropenia. It also may cause
proteinuria; hematuria; pyuria; hyperglycemia; ↓ total protein or
albumin; and abnormalities in sodium, potassium, and calcium levels
Be sure to teach the patient the following about this medication
Advise patient to report signs of superinfection(black furry overgrowth
on tongue, vaginal itching or discharge, loose or foul-smelling stools)
and allergy. Caution patient to notify health care professional if fever
and diarrhea occur, especially if stool contains blood, pus, or mucus.
Advise patient not to treat diarrhea without consulting health care
professional. May occur up to several weeks after discontinuation of
medication.
